The Mil Mi-6, often referred to as the "Hook," is a legendary Soviet and Russian heavy-lift transport helicopter. It is powered by twin turboshaft engines and is recognized for its exceptional lifting capacity and versatility. The Mi-6 has been a workhorse for both military and civilian missions, including troop transport, cargo transport, and heavy equipment airlift.

The Mil Mi-6 Hook is known for its ability to carry large and oversized cargo, including vehicles and artillery. It played a significant role in various military conflicts and has been utilized in humanitarian missions and disaster relief efforts. Its robust design and impressive payload capacity make it an indispensable asset.

    Did you know?

    The Mil Mi-6 Hook was one of the world's largest and most powerful helicopters when it was introduced.

    It has been utilized for transporting heavy equipment, such as tanks, artillery, and construction machinery, in addition to its role in troop transport.
